from unittest.mock import call
from openstack.block_storage.v2 import backup as _backup
from openstack.block_storage.v2 import snapshot as _snapshot
from openstack.block_storage.v2 import volume as _volume
from openstack import exceptions as sdk_exceptions
from openstack.test import fakes as sdk_fakes
from osc_lib import exceptions
from openstackclient.tests.unit.volume.v2 import fakes as volume_fakes
from openstackclient.volume.v2 import volume_backup
class TestBackupCreate(volume_fakes.TestVolume):
columns = (
'id',
'name',
'volume_id',
)
def setUp(self):
super().setUp()
self.volume = sdk_fakes.generate_fake_resource(_volume.Volume)
self.volume_sdk_client.find_volume.return_value = self.volume
self.snapshot = sdk_fakes.generate_fake_resource(_snapshot.Snapshot)
self.volume_sdk_client.find_snapshot.return_value = self.snapshot
self.backup = sdk_fakes.generate_fake_resource(
_backup.Backup,
volume_id=self.volume.id,
snapshot_id=self.snapshot.id,
)
self.volume_sdk_client.create_backup.return_value = self.backup
self.data = (
self.backup.id,
self.backup.name,
self.backup.volume_id,
)
self.cmd = volume_backup.CreateVolumeBackup(self.app, None)
def test_backup_create(self):
arglist = [
"--name",
self.backup.name,
"--description",
self.backup.description,
"--container",
self.backup.container,
"--force",
"--incremental",
"--snapshot",
self.backup.snapshot_id,
self.backup.volume_id,
]
verifylist = [
("name", self.backup.name),
("description", self.backup.description),
("container", self.backup.container),
("force", True),
("incremental", True),
("snapshot", self.backup.snapshot_id),
("volume", self.backup.volume_id),
]
parsed_args = self.check_parser(self.cmd, arglist, verifylist)
columns, data = self.cmd.take_action(parsed_args)
self.volume_sdk_client.create_backup.assert_called_with(
volume_id=self.backup.volume_id,
container=self.backup.container,
name=self.backup.name,
description=self.backup.description,
force=True,
is_incremental=True,
snapshot_id=self.backup.snapshot_id,
)
self.assertEqual(self.columns, columns)
self.assertEqual(self.data, data)
def test_backup_create_without_name(self):
arglist = [
"--description",
self.backup.description,
"--container",
self.backup.container,
self.backup.volume_id,
]
verifylist = [
("description", self.backup.description),
("container", self.backup.container),
("volume", self.backup.volume_id),
]
parsed_args = self.check_parser(self.cmd, arglist, verifylist)
columns, data = self.cmd.take_action(parsed_args)
self.volume_sdk_client.create_backup.assert_called_with(
volume_id=self.backup.volume_id,
container=self.backup.container,
name=None,
description=self.backup.description,
force=False,
is_incremental=False,
)
self.assertEqual(self.columns, columns)
self.assertEqual(self.data, data)
